Emotional Freedom Technique

 

Emotional Freedom Technique (EFT) is a meridian based healing modality, developed by Gary Craig /www.emofree.com/.

EFT is based on the discovery that emotional discomfort is associated with a disturbance in our energy system. Traumatic events throughout our life as well as verbal conditioning from family, teachers, other people and many unknown factors are stored as energetic disruptions in the bodies’ energy system.

EFT balances the energy system by very gentle tapping with the fingertips on specific meridian endpoints on the face and body while tuning-up to emotional or physical pain.

By tuning into our upsetting emotions, painful memories or limiting thoughts while treating the energy system, the underlying disturbances are released, restoring balance and flow.

 EFT is widely appreciated in the field of Energy Psychology for being easy to learn and apply for self-help. It is safe, efficient, non-invasive and amazingly powerful tool to remove blockages to health and well-being.

EFT has been successfully applied to treat a wide range of emotional problems and issues as well as physical problems. It can help with:

·         chronic pain

·         phobias, anxiety and fears

·         grief

·         emotional trauma from painful experiences, physical abuse

·         eating disorders

·         self-esteem

·         sports and other performance

Perhaps the most exciting thing about EFT is that anyone can learn this approach and use it to help themselves. While some problems require persistence with the technique over a period of time, and some will require the intervention of a skilled therapist, many ordinary people can learn EFT and apply it successfully to the general problems and stresses of living.

 

Frequently Asked Question & Answer about EFT

 

How long do the results last?

EFT is generally long lasting. Physical healings are often impressive and long lasting as well, but are more likely to re-emerge than emotional issues. Often a physical ailment (headache, backache, stomach upset, etc.) acts as a physical manifestation of an emotional issue. Thus what appears to “come back” is usually the same physical ailment reacting to a different emotional issue.

 

Can EFT be combined with other techniques?

Yes! EFT is very flexible. Many people blend EFT with other healing techniques and report enhanced results.

Are there any negative side effects?

By comparison to almost any other process, EFT is quite gentle and rarely has any side effects.
